Anoop Desai is an Assistant Professor in the College of Science and Technology at Georgia Southern University, Statesboro. He received his Ph.D. in industrial and manufacturing engineering from the University of Cincinnati in 2006. Dr. Desai's main research interests are product life-cycle management and design. His research focuses primarily on green design, environment conscious manufacturing, and design and maintainability. He also is actively involved in research and teaching related to different aspects of engineering economy and new product development. Dr. Desai has written over 25 articles, including 13 journal papers, and his research work has been widely cited.
Ms. Aashi Mital holds a Master of the Arts in American History with a minor in Classical Archaeology from the University of Cincinnati. She has a strong background in economics, resource management, statistics, marketing, quantitative methods and business law. All of which have contributed to publications covering a sundry of interdisciplinary topics, such as geopolitical patterns and historical forecasting, business and engineering economics, human productivity and sustainability. Some of her latest works include the second edition of Product Development: A Structured Approach to Consumer Product Development: Design and Manufacture (Elsevier), as well as chapters "Changes in US Manufacturing Worker Productivity with Working Hours" and "A comparison of US Manufacturing Workers' Productivity with Similar Workers in Selected Developed and Fast Developing Economies" found within Human Work Productivity: A Global Perspective (CRC Press).
